Actually why charge to 80 and not 100?
I tot full charge cycle is in a few hundreds if not a thousand?
Easily can last for a few years before change phone or get new battery right?
Because of heat and the strain it puts on the battery's chemistry? If 80% can last you the whole day, there's no need to strain your battery unnecessarily IMO. With VOOC, topping up is super quick anyway.

Charge to the full 100% on the occasions where you need it, like events or long days.

If you want to pass down the phone or use it for an extended period, preserving the battery is quite important as it gets increasingly difficult to find good battery replacements later on in the phone's life:

1. First party batteries are degraded as they'll have been manufactured quite a long time back.
2. Difficult to find reliable third party batteries. If you find good ones, can ask shops like Mister Mobile to replace for you and you pay the labour fee. But they won't warranty it.

Don’t worry, my OnePlus 13 I let it go to 100% one. The battery tech used is cutting edge.
What’s So Special About Silicon NanoStack Batteries?

  1. Higher Energy Density: Traditional batteries use graphite in the anode, which can only store a limited amount of lithium. By integrating silicon nanoparticles into the anode, the Silicon NanoStack design boosts energy storage without adding bulk. This means you get a bigger battery in a slim and ergonomic phone.
  2. Less Heat, More Safety: Charging can generate heat, which is a major factor in battery wear and tear. Silicon NanoStack batteries, however, generate significantly less heat during charging. This not only makes the OnePlus 13 series safer but also extends the lifespan of the batteries over time.
  3. Greater Durability: The layered structure of Silicon NanoStack batteries reduces mechanical stress during use, minimizing capacity loss over time. This means that even after years of use, the OnePlus 13and 13R batteries should retain most of their original performance—a big win for those who like to hold onto their devices for the long haul.

Screenshot-2025-03-08-01-10-14-22.jpg


13R from 1:10am two nights ago to 1:10am last night from 80% to 30% battery.

1:10am - 80% (unplugged from charger)
9:10am - 77%
12:15pm - 73%
2:15pm - 64%, 1h50min SOT
6:15pm - 52%, 3h15min SOT
8:15pm - 43%, 4h25min SOT
11:00pm - 37%, 5h SOT
1:10am - 30%, 5h 57min SOT

24h use with about 6hSOT.

On 4G for about 2-3 hours when out. No gaming. Wifi, Bluetooth always on (hid the Bluetooth status bar icon as I found it ugly; another one of my fav OOS features). Balanced power profile, adaptive brightness. Screen refresh rate set to "high" as the standard mode's 90hz refresh rate in some apps was quite jarring.

Quite impressive!
